You'll come across the names of many eminent social psychologists in the pages of Social Psychology 5e and here you can listen to some of those researchers talk about the fascinating and cutting-edge research projects they have been involved with. All of these podcasts build on themes discussed in the book so each podcast is accompanied by questions, references and weblinks that will help you to develop your own knowledge at the MyPsychKit site - http://www.pearsoned.co.uk/hogg

Multiple Social Identities
In this podcast Professor Richard Crisp talks about his research into the following themes: conflict; social categorization; social identity; culture; religion; multiple social identities; crossed categorization of social identities; stigmatised minorities; stereotypes; reducing prejudice and discrimination.

Can Values Predict Behaviour?
In this podcast Professor Greg Maio talks about his research relating to following themes: attitudes; values; the relationship between attitudes and behaviour; strengthening the link between values and behaviour; helpfulness (prosocial behaviour).

Collective Action
In this podcast Professor Stephen Reicher talks about his research into the following areas: collective action; collective experience and individual attachment; social power; crowd behaviour; culture; discrimination; groups; group norms; holocaust; leadership; liberation movements; social change; social identity; collective identity; ritualised events; research methods.

The Evolution of Altruism
In this podcast Professor Mark van Vugt talks about his research relating to the following themes: evolutionary social psychology; altruism and competitive altruism; leadership; groups; status and reputation.
